I am in the process of putting up a 4 plex and wondering what a fair bid for the electrical work is. There will be 4 units each about 800 sq ft with C/A. Ihave been told that it can be bid by the box or by the sq ft. What is a fair price per box or per sq ft? It is being bilt in a smaller central IL town. Any help would be nice.

It varies state to state of course, but standard 15a switch or recept openings are around $20 each.

A dollar a square foot minimum around here, labor only. All odds and ends and weird stuff extra, Special services extra also, extra trip charges if held up by inspections, or other trades and changes. Southern Tennessee and everybody here is busy right now.
